  4. Hi all I was a SL victim. I failed to keep up payments thus was taken to court. I then reached an agreement which I also failed to keep to. have had lots of harrassing emails over the last few days but have managed to get the offer agreed to one which I am happy with. Here it is; Original loan for £160.00 back in 2011 CCJ taken in 2012 - now owing £550.00 Offer to SL in March 2012 for £220.00 split into 3 payments which I made 2 payments and failed on the 3rd. SL then increased the debt to £346.00 now owing I emailed SL explaining that I can not afford to make any of the payment offers they have in their letters. SL then bombarded me with email after email not paying any attention to my request for information as to how the debt had increased by so much. Yet more emails ignoring my requests or offers. I threatened to make a complaint to the Financial Ombudsman, giving them 8 weeks to reply to this complaint. SL emailed me back saying please log on to their web site and follow their complaints procedure ...I pointed out that on their website it clearly states "You may contact us in any way which is convenient to you, by telephone in writing or by email" and that they should not ignore my complaint. This worked and I now have the debt down to £80.00 and thats the end of it. This was my email to them; FORMAL COMPLAINT To whom it may concern, I hereby notify you that I am raising as formal complaint with you. The reasons are listed below. 1) You have failed to respond to my request for a more detailed breakdown as to how the outstanding amount is broken down. ie; What are you admin charges, what are the additional charges. 2) I have already advised you that I can not make any payment until the end of the month, yet you have now sent me the same email 5 times in 2 days, failing to acknowledge my current financial situation. 3) The fact that you have sent the same email 5 times in 2 days can only be described as harassment and bullying. 4) You have also failed to acknowledge my offer of finalising the debt as per our original agreement made last year 2012 , which again I will not be able to do until the end of January. As per the terms stated by the Financial Ombudsman you have 8 weeks to respond to this email. If I feel that yet again you have failed to address my concerns and requests adequately then I shall with hesitation raise this complaint with the Financial Ombudsman.
  5. Thousands of people facing parking fines may be let off after a judge ruled that one firm did not have the power to pursue a motorist for an unpaid penalty. Ronald Ibbotson was taken to court by Vehicle Control Services (VCS) after he left his car at a Wickes DIY store for 35 minutes. http://www.dailymail.co.uk/news/article-2150551/Thousands-beat-parking-fines-judge-tackles-766k-Mr-Clampit-landmark-penalty-claim-case.html
